Gene Expression Data
Assay Details
Assay
Reference: J:91336 Berti C, et al., Mig12, a novel Opitz syndrome gene product partner, is expressed in the embryonic ventral midline and co-operates with Mid1 to bundle and stabilize microtubules. BMC Cell Biol. 2004 Feb 29;5(1):9
Assay type: RNA in situ
MGI Accession ID: MGI:3052021
Gene symbol: Mid1ip1
Gene name: Mid1 interacting protein 1 (gastrulation specific G12-like (zebrafish))
Probe: Mig12 probe
Probe preparation: Antisense labelled with digoxigenin RNA
Visualized with: Alkaline phosphatase
Results
Specimen Not Shown: embryonic day 9.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S15: embryo Present Uniform

Specimen 2Aa: embryonic day 11.5 (more )
Structure Level Pattern Image Note
TS19: footplate mesenchyme Present Regionally restricted 2A a Staining is interdigital.
TS19: handplate mesenchyme Present Regionally restricted 2A a Staining is interdigital.
TS19: central nervous system Present Uniform 2A a Staining is diffuse.
TS19: tail central nervous system Present Uniform 2A a Staining is diffuse.
